Output 5959d5773e649c144043a03cd1916e9a13ed5f41f72aebf4273ffaf407ff5ba9:5

value
29268456
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85af4b0335506de7678fae2f3b5466cb73e91793 OP_EQUALVERIFY OP_CHECKSIG
address
1DBrs5ym3zfufKVzn1wq24i8sbcrhHpu1i
transaction
5959d5773e649c144043a03cd1916e9a13ed5f41f72aebf4273ffaf407ff5ba9
confirmations
598956
spent
true